Open-Concept Living Spaces
Open-concept living spaces have become a hallmark of modern luxury home design. This trend emphasizes fluidity and connectivity, removing barriers between the kitchen, dining, and living areas to create a seamless flow. The result is a spacious environment that encourages interaction and socialization. Large windows and sliding glass doors are often incorporated to blur the lines between indoor and outdoor spaces, allowing natural light to flood the interiors. This design approach not only enhances the visual appeal of a home but also maximizes the use of space, making it ideal for entertaining guests or enjoying family time.
Smart Home Technology Integration
The integration of smart home technology is a defining feature of modern luxury homes. Homeowners are increasingly adopting advanced systems that allow them to control lighting, climate, security, and entertainment with the touch of a button or a voice command. These technologies offer convenience and efficiency, enabling homeowners to customize their living environments to suit their preferences. For instance, smart thermostats can learn a household’s schedule and adjust temperatures accordingly, while automated lighting systems can create the perfect ambiance for any occasion. This seamless integration of technology enhances the overall living experience, making homes more comfortable and energy-efficient.
Sustainable And Eco-Friendly Materials
Sustainability is a key consideration in modern luxury home design. Homeowners are opting for eco-friendly materials that minimize environmental impact while maintaining high standards of quality and aesthetics. Reclaimed wood, bamboo, and recycled metal are popular choices for flooring, cabinetry, and fixtures. These materials not only contribute to a home’s sustainability but also add unique textures and character to the design. Additionally, energy-efficient appliances and solar panels are becoming standard features in luxury homes, reflecting a commitment to reducing carbon footprints and promoting environmental responsibility.
Minimalist Aesthetic
The minimalist aesthetic continues to influence modern luxury home design, characterized by clean lines, uncluttered spaces, and a focus on functionality. This design philosophy emphasizes quality over quantity, with carefully curated furnishings and decor that create a sense of calm and order. Neutral color palettes, such as whites, grays, and earth tones, are commonly used to enhance the minimalist look, while natural materials like stone and wood add warmth and texture. The result is a sophisticated and serene environment that feels both luxurious and inviting.

Wellness-Focused Design
Wellness-focused design is gaining traction in the realm of luxury home design, with an emphasis on creating environments that promote physical and mental well-being. This trend includes features such as home gyms, spa-like bathrooms, and meditation rooms that provide spaces for relaxation and rejuvenation. Additionally, biophilic design elements, such as indoor plants and natural materials, are incorporated to enhance air quality and create a calming atmosphere. By prioritizing wellness, homeowners can create a sanctuary that supports a healthy and balanced lifestyle.
